In 1865, Wade Farris entered the world in Washington County, Virginia, born to William David Farris And Mary Elizabeth Betsy Mcnew. In 1880, Wade Farris resided in Saltville, Washington, Virginia, USA. In 1910, Wade Farris resided in Saltville, Washington, Virginia, USA. Wade Farris married Mary E Farris, and had children including Carrie B Farris, Harry Farris, Henry Farris, Maude Laura Farris, Olden B Farris, Susie Farris, Will Farris, Wyndham David Farris. Wade Farris passed away in 1936 in Meadowview, Washington County, Virginia, United States of America.
